Montenegro's health expenditure stands at 9.65% as of 2023-12-31, down from 10.19% in 2022. Historical data runs from 2011 to 2023 (13 observations).

Recent trend

In 2023, Montenegro's health expenditure was 9.65%, down from 10.19% in 2022.

In 2022, Montenegro's health expenditure was 10.19%, down from 10.55% in 2021.

In 2021, Montenegro's health expenditure was 10.55%, down from 11.42% in 2020.

In 2020, Montenegro's health expenditure was 11.42%, up from 8.33% in 2019.

In 2019, Montenegro's health expenditure was 8.33%, down from 8.34% in 2018.
